Loki

dzienniki systemowe promtail

dzienniki systemowe promtail
  1. Co to jest Promtail?
  2. Co to jest Promtail i Loki?
  3. Jak uzyskać dostęp do dzienników Loki?
  4. Co to jest logowanie Loki?
  5. Jak wysyłasz logi do Lokiego?
  6. Jak zainstalować Loki?
  7. Jak wdrożyć Loki na Kubernetes?
  8. Gdzie umieszczasz Promtails?
  9. Jak przeglądać dzienniki Grafana?
  10. Jak wysłać dzienniki do Grafana?
  11. Gdzie Loki przechowuje dane?

Co to jest Promtail?

Promtail to agent, który wysyła zawartość lokalnych dzienników do prywatnej instancji Loki lub Grafana Cloud. Zwykle jest wdrażany na każdej maszynie, na której znajdują się aplikacje wymagające monitorowania. To przede wszystkim: ... Dołącza etykiety do strumieni dziennika. Wypycha je do instancji Loki.

Co to jest Promtail i Loki?

Komponenty Loki

Loki to TSDB (baza danych szeregów czasowych), przechowuje dzienniki jako podzielone i spakowane gzipem fragmenty danych. Dzienniki są pozyskiwane za pośrednictwem interfejsu API, a agent o nazwie Promtail (logi Tailing w formacie Prometheus) pobierze dzienniki Kubernetes i doda metadane etykiet przed wysłaniem ich do Loki.

Jak uzyskać dostęp do dzienników Loki?

Wybierz menu > Eksploruj, wybierz Źródło danych > Loki, a następnie wybierz Etykiety dziennika > przestrzeń nazw > Logowanie. Powinna pojawić się lista dzienników.

Co to jest logowanie Loki?

Loki to skalowalny w poziomie, wysoce dostępny, wielodostępny system agregacji kłód zainspirowany przez Prometheus. Został zaprojektowany tak, aby był bardzo opłacalny i łatwy w obsłudze. Nie indeksuje zawartości dzienników, ale raczej zestaw etykiet dla każdego strumienia dziennika.

Jak wysyłasz logi do Lokiego?

Szybko zacznijmy kroki instalacji:

  1. Krok 1 - Zainstaluj Grafana Monitoring Tool. W tej sekcji omówimy instalację Grafany na Ubuntu. ...
  2. Krok 2 - Zainstaluj system agregacji dziennika Grafana Loki. ...
  3. Krok 3 - Zainstaluj agenta Promtail. ...
  4. Krok 4 - Skonfiguruj źródło danych Loki. ...
  5. Krok 5 - Wizualizuj dzienniki na Grafanie za pomocą Lokiego.

Jak zainstalować Loki?

Ogólny proces

  1. Pobierz i zainstaluj zarówno Loki, jak i Promtail.
  2. Pobierz pliki konfiguracyjne dla obu programów.
  3. Uruchom Lokiego.
  4. Zaktualizuj plik konfiguracyjny Promtail, aby uzyskać dzienniki w Loki.
  5. Rozpocznij Promtail.

Jak wdrożyć Loki na Kubernetes?

Utwórz przestrzeń nazw Kubernetes, aby wdrożyć stos PLG w:

  1. $ kubectl utwórz loki przestrzeni nazw.
  2. $ helm repo dodaj loki https: // grafana.github.io / loki / charts.
  3. Aktualizacja repozytorium $ helm.
  4. $ helm upgrade --install loki loki / loki-stack --namespace = loki --set grafana.enabled = true.

Gdzie umieszczasz Promtails?

Zainstaluj Promtail

Jak przeglądać dzienniki Grafana?

Sprawdź dziennik serwera Grafana, aby uzyskać szczegółowe informacje ”. Dokumentacja wyjaśnia: „Jeśli napotkasz błąd lub problem, możesz sprawdzić dziennik serwera Grafana. Zwykle znajduje się w / var / log / grafana / grafana.

Jak wysłać dzienniki do Grafana?

Na tej stronie:

  1. Rozpocznij pracę z Grafana Cloud Metrics and Logs, jeśli masz istniejące instancje Prometheus, Graphite i / lub Loki. Wyślij serię Prometheus do Grafana Cloud. ...
  2. Zacznij od Grafana Cloud Metrics and Logs, jeśli zaczynasz od zera. Zainstaluj i skonfiguruj Prometheus.

Gdzie Loki przechowuje dane?

Loki musi przechowywać dwa różne typy danych: fragmenty i indeksy. Loki otrzymuje dzienniki w oddzielnych strumieniach, w których każdy strumień jest jednoznacznie identyfikowany za pomocą identyfikatora dzierżawcy i zestawu etykiet. Gdy przychodzą wpisy dziennika ze strumienia, są one kompresowane jako „porcje” i zapisywane w magazynie porcji.

Zainstaluj Magento 2 na CentOS 7
Jak zainstalować Magento 2 na wymaganiach wstępnych CentOS 7. Krok 1 Zaktualizuj system. Krok 2 Zainstaluj serwer WWW Apache. Krok 3 Zainstaluj PHP 7....
Jak zainstalować Pip na CentOS 8
Jak zainstalować pip na CentOS 8? Jak pobrać PIP3 na CentOS? Jak ręcznie zainstalować PIP? Jak zainstalować pip na CentOS 7? Co to jest PIP nie znalez...
Jak zainstalować PHP 7.4 na CentOS 8 / RHEL 8
Jak zainstalować PHP 7.4 na CentOS 8 / RHEL 8 Krok 1 Dodaj repozytorium EPEL i REMI. Repozytoria EPEL i REMI są głównymi wymaganiami dla tej instalacj...